Where Legionella Hides: 5 Common Hotspots in Your Facility

scientist collecting legionella water sample from commercial hot water tank
Sep 17, 2025
2 min.

Legionella doesn’t wait for an invitation—it just moves in when the conditions are right. Warm, stagnant water? Perfect. Hidden corners of your plumbing? Even better. The scary part? These spots aren’t rare—they’re everywhere in modern facilities. Knowing where Legionella hides is the first step to kicking it out.

So, where does Legionella lurk? Let’s break it down.

Cooling Towers: The Perfect Storm
Cooling towers are infamous Legionella hotspots. Why? Because they combine warm water, nutrients, and airflow—all the ingredients this bacteria loves. Without proper maintenance, towers can become breeding grounds, spreading contaminated droplets through the air.

Hot Water Systems: Too Hot to Handle? Not Quite.
Legionella thrives between 77°F and 113°F (25°C to 45°C). That means hot water tanks, heaters, and even lukewarm taps are prime real estate. If water isn’t consistently hot enough, or if parts of the system sit unused, bacteria can flourish.

Stagnant Areas: Dead Legs and Low-Use Outlets
Have a wing of your building that sits empty? Or faucets and showers that rarely get used? Those “dead legs” in your plumbing are stagnant water traps—and stagnant water is Legionella’s favorite hangout spot.

Decorative Features: Looks Nice, But Risky
That beautiful fountain in your lobby or the bubbling hot tub at your spa may look inviting, but they also create aerosols (tiny water droplets) that can carry Legionella. If not carefully monitored and disinfected, these features can put people directly in harm’s way.

Cooling & Humidification Systems
Misters, air washers, and humidifiers can also host Legionella if they aren’t properly cleaned and disinfected. Once again, it’s about warm, stagnant water—and once aerosols are created, the bacteria can spread quickly.
Why This Matters

The scariest part? Legionella doesn’t need a dirty system to grow—it just needs the right conditions. Even well-maintained facilities can have hidden risks if monitoring and testing aren’t part of the routine.
